Abstract
Abstract: The purpose of this study were to detect elite alleles associated with anaerobic tolerance of seedling from japonica rice varieties growing in Taihu Lake region, and to screen typical carrier genotypes of these alleles. The genotyping data of 91 simple sequence repeat (SSR) markers on representative samples of 94 varieties were used in the present study, and the anaerobic responsive index of seedling were investigated. The association analysis between SSR loci and the anaerobic tolerance was performed using General Linear Model program in Tassel 2.0. Elite alleles and their carrier materials were determined on the basis of the result of comparisons between the average phenotypic value of accessions with the specific allele and that of accessions with “null allele”. Four SSR loci associated with seedling anaerobic tolerance were detected. Six elite alleles were RM311-176bp, RM317-164bp, RM112-127bp, RM20-205bp, RM317-157bp, and RM311-170bp. Zhendao88, Baimangnuo, Kaiqing Youmangzaodao, Cuganhuangdao and C-bao were carrier genotypes having the elite alleles for seedling anaerobic tolerance.
